Rich Roll, an ultra-endurance athlete and recovered alcoholic, joins to unpack the intricate relationship between self-discipline and addiction. He explores how both can be driven by a desire to escape emotional discomfort. Rich shares insights from his transformative journey, discussing the impact of the 12-step program, the significance of community in sobriety, and the spiritual growth from pushing physical limits. The conversation emphasizes embracing discomfort as a pathway to meaningful change and personal development.

Self-Discipline as Addiction

  • Self-discipline might be reframing harmful addictions into beneficial habits.
  • This involves training your body to crave healthy activities like exercise and nutritious foods.
ANECDOTE

From Alcoholism to Ultra-Endurance

  • Rich Roll transitioned from being a severe alcoholic to an ultra-endurance athlete.
  • He suggests this is common, as addicts are drawn to extremes, seeking intense experiences.
INSIGHT

Relationship with Pain

  • Both addiction and endurance sports involve a unique relationship with pain and discomfort.
  • The tendency to push through pain is a shared trait.
